Biographical Information:

Mr. Schodin received his B.A. in Chemistry from Knox College in Galesburg, Illinois in 1987. He also received his Ph.D. in Biochemistry from the University of Illinois, Urbana-Champaign, in 1992.

While attending Chicago-Kent, Mr. Schodin was a patent agent for Leydig, Voit & Mayer, Ltd. Mr. Schodin is now counsel to Abbott Laboratories regarding patent related matters. His practice is centered about Abbott's medical diagnostics division and focuses on contract and license administration, patent dispute resolution (including litigation and licensing), patent freedom of action advice, and patent procurement.
